What is the proper horizontal spacing of a ladder placed vertical to a wall?

  1. 2 feet horizontal for every 5 feet vertical

  2. 1 foot horizontal for every 4 feet vertical

  3. 3 feet horizontal for every 6 feet vertical

  4. 1.5 feet horizontal for every 5 feet vertical

The correct answer is: 1 foot horizontal for every 4 feet vertical

The correct spacing for a ladder placed vertically against a wall is based on ensuring stability and safety for the ladder user. The guideline that specifies a horizontal spacing of 1 foot for every 4 feet of vertical height is designed to create an optimal angle between the ladder and the ground. This 4:1 ratio is crucial because it helps to prevent the base of the ladder from being too far from the wall, which could cause the ladder to become unstable and possibly tip over when a person climbs it. When following this guideline, it promotes a safe climbing angle, usually around 75 degrees from the ground, which is not only safer for the user but also conforms to best practices in ladder safety.
